Requirements

Must:
To be considered for this role, you must have experience in the following areas: - AWS Cloud engineering - GitHub / Powershell - CI/CD pipelines - CI/CD with GitHub Actions - Infrastructure as Code (IaC) with CloudFormation, ARM, and Terraform - Configuration Management with Puppet - Windows and Linux Configuration management - Automation background - Azure experience is desirable

Responsibilities

As a Cloud Platform Engineer, you will be part of the Platform support team, working closely with business stakeholders on various multi-cloud client projects. Your efforts will contribute to our service offering that spans from strategy and design to implementation and support.

Description


We are an established and successful consultancy with a global presence, providing expertise in Cloud, Security, and Networking. This is a remote position with very occasional travel to our London office. The contract is for 6 months, starting ASAP, and falls inside IR35, offering a pay rate of £500 - £525 per day.
